okay - I don't know how to actually come across and ask. but has anyone found any apps useful (other then simply plural) that work for keep up with your head mates. i am having a difficult time keeping a schedule and honestly keeping track of them all and I don't know what to do. I want a schedule but it seems like none of us knows how to communicate and I don't even know where to start from that.

Find a way for alters to poll in on things, so you can find out who likes what and different skills. Have it be somewhere they can find it easily so they can answer it when they front. Make sure theres an option to type/write answers. From there, you can ask about pieces of schedules and stuff. See how they feel about your ideas. Think of it like planning things with friends with really spotty internet.
